Cum se calculează latența rotativă

Posted on
Autor: Robert Simon
Data Creației: 24 Iunie 2021
Data Actualizării: 16 Noiembrie 2024
Anonim
Călduri latente absorbite
Video: Călduri latente absorbite

Conţinut

În același mod în care mașina dvs. calculează cât de repede sunteți la volan, vă puteți da seama cât de rapid se rotește un obiect folosind viteza unghiulară. Această măsurare a vitezei în care un obiect se întoarce sau se rotește este importantă atât pentru viteza vehiculului, cât și pentru utilizarea hard disk-ului.

Latenția rotativă

Latenta rotativa măsoară cât timp un obiect cu o viteză unghiulară trece printr-o întreagă rotație sau revoluție. Vă puteți imagina o mașină făcând un viraj ca parte a unui cerc care include acea viraj. Sau vă puteți gândi la anvelopele unei mașini care se rotesc pe propria axă în timp ce mașina se mișcă. viteză unghiulară măsoară această viteză de rotație sau de revoluție.

Vitezometrul de pe mașina dvs. este un exemplu de latență rotativă, conceptul fiind utilizat și pentru stocarea datelor pe hard disk-urile pentru calculatoare. Puteți afla mai multe despre întârzierea de rotație și timpul de acces la disc pentru a vă da seama de modul în care aceste dispozitive folosesc latența de rotație. Când hard disk-urile citesc informațiile de pe un disc, discul se rotește cu o viteză unghiulară. În ceea ce privește hard disk-urile, măsurați întârzierea de rotație a hard disk-ului.

Întârziere rotativă pe hard disk

În hard disk-uri, platourile, discurile magnetice cu două fețe care stochează date, sunt aranjate ca o înregistrare cu fiecare disc în același centru. Puteți grupa aceste piese sau fiecare disc stivuit unul peste altul, în sectoare, unitățile de transfer de date. În această configurație, suprafața are un cap care efectuează citirea și scrierea.

Pentru hard disk-uri, timp de cautare vă spune timpul de întârziere, întârziere de rotație cât durează pentru a ajunge la sectorul corect, timp de transfer este cât durează procesul de citire a datelor și deasupra este spațiul de disc utilizat pentru locația și calendarul informațiilor în sine. Puteți calcula timp de transfer prin împărțirea dimensiunii unui sector de octeți la rata de transfer.

Calcularea întârzierii de rotație

A calcula latenta rotativasau întârzierea de rotație în conținutul hard disk-urilor, mai întâi trebuie să cunoașteți o viteză unghiulară a obiectelor pe unitatea de timp. Aceasta poate fi o viteză a hard diskului de 7.200 de rotații pe minut. Convertiți unitatea de timp în secunde. Pentru 7.200 de rotații pe minut, împărțiți numărul cu 60 de secunde pentru a obține 120 de rotații pe secundă.

Întârzierea este inversă acestei valori sau a numărului 1 împărțit la valoare, care ar fi 1/120 secunde, sau aproximativ .0083 secunde. Asigurați-vă că măsurați întârzierea de rotație cu aceleași unități de timp pe care le doriți pentru timpul de acces pe disc.

Exemplu de timp de acces la disc

Puteți obține, de asemenea, timpul mediu de acces pe disc ca sumă a timpului mediu de căutare, a întârzierii de rotație medii, a timpului de transfer, a întârzierii de așteptare și a întârzierii la coadă. Timpul de așteptare este cât durează pentru ca un disc să devină gratuit. Dacă aveți un hard disk cu dimensiunea de transfer de 8 kb (kilobytes), timpul mediu de căutare 12 ms, viteza de rotație 8.200 RPM (rotații pe minut), viteza de transfer de 4 mb / s și controlul de peste 0,02 secunde, puteți calcula media timpul de acces pe disc.

În primul rând convertiți viteza de rotație în secunde, iar timpul mediu de căutare în secunde pentru a obține 136,67 rotații pe secundă, respectiv 0,01 secunde. Împărțiți .5 rotații la 136,67 rotații pe secundă pentru a obține 0,0037 secunde pentru o rotație medie. Utilizați rotații .5 deoarece doriți să acoperiți jumătate din rotație atunci când calculați un timp mediu pentru rotire. Puteți face acest lucru presupunând, pentru citirea și scrierea la întâmplare, discul se învârte la jumătate în medie.

Conversiați dimensiunea de transfer 8 kb în mb înmulțind-o cu 0,001 pentru a obține 0,008 mb și împărțiți-o la rata de transfer 4 mb / s pentru a obține 0,002 secunde. Adăugați aceste numere în unități de secunde ca 0,002 + 0,002 + 0,012 + 0,0042 pentru a obține o durată medie de acces pe disc de 0,0202 secunde.

Toate acestea se întâmplă prin procesul de citire de pe un disc și puteți calcula timpul de răspuns adăugând împreună căutarea timpului, întârzierea de rotație, timpul de transfer și cheltuielile generale.